Abdul Mannan: HAVEN 7 – Zero Intracranial Hemorrhages

Abdul Mannan, Consultant Haematologist at Betsi Cadwaladr University Health Board, shared a post on LinkedIn about a recent article by Steven W Pipe et al., published in Blood, adding:

“The number that stayed with me from HAVEN 7 is zero.

Zero intracranial haemorrhages in 55 infants with severe haemophilia A receiving emicizumab prophylaxis.

That matters. A brain bleed in early infancy is every haemophilia team’s nightmare.

Here is what the primary analysis reported:

  • 55 boys aged 12 months or younger
  • Median treatment duration: about 100 weeks
  • Treated bleed rate: 0.4 per year
  • 54.5% had no treated bleeds
  • Every treated bleed was traumatic
  • No deaths, thromboembolic events, thrombotic microangiopathy, or anti-drug antibodies

But there is an equally important caveat.

This was an open-label, single-arm study. It describes outcomes in this cohort. It does not prove superiority over another prophylaxis strategy.

And inhibitors remain part of the conversation.

Two infants developed factor VIII inhibitors after factor VIII exposure.

Long-term follow-up will matter, especially for inhibitor surveillance and joint health.

Early prophylaxis is changing what childhood haemophilia care can look like.

The question is no longer only ‘Can we prevent bleeds?’

It is also ‘How do we monitor what remains uncertain?’

How are teams approaching early emicizumab, factor VIII exposure, and inhibitor surveillance in infants?”

Title: Emicizumab prophylaxis in infants with hemophilia A (HAVEN 7): primary analysis of a phase 3b open-label trial

Authors: Steven W Pipe, Peter Collins, Christophe Dhalluin, Gili Kenet, Christophe Schmitt, Muriel Buri, Víctor Jiménez-Yuste, Flora Peyvandi, Guy Young, Johannes Oldenburg, Maria Elisa Mancuso, Kaan Kavakli, Anna Kiialainen, Sonia Deb, Markus Niggli, Tiffany Chang, Michaela Lehle, Karin Fijnvandraat
